So i am slightly getting bored checking every profile to see if they are still active and playing. Wouldn't it be a good idea to add a 'Last Time Active' next to the names so you can easily clean your friend list?
Also make it possible to sort your friend list when hiring friends. For example: an epic boss is air/water, make it possible to filter so friends with air/earth armors come first.
Let me know what you guys think,

It should filter based on the armor they are wearing at the time, the same armor you would see if you were to use them in a battle. Because friends wear different armors for different parts of the game (arena, boss, adventure), the filtering would likely need to happen after the "hire friend" page.

One fix could be to add an activity symbol to the lower left of the player pics in the friend's list (below the guild symbol). A yellow circle for inactive players over 7 days, a red circle if inactive over 14 days, and either nothing or a green circle for active players.
Anyone know if accounts get deleted after some period of inactivity?

Tracking activity would be a non-trivial implementation and potential scalability issue, Gree has enough of those.
Basically I recognize most of the folks from my guild, if someone random isn't from that, and doesn't appear to be moving level wise, I simply nuke and go on with life. Friends in this game are rather fickle anyway to say the least given how little social interaction is involved.
As for the filter, that's a handy idea although I don't have much use for it now (as friends are just epic boss whacking, though a filter on stats as an example might help that), and it could be done entirely on the client side so it actually has a shot of being feasible without being fraught with issues.
